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T).
CBT concentrates on altering negative patterns of assuming and habits that may be creating PTSD signs. This therapy is typically temporary and client-centered, with the specialist and client creating treatment goals with each other. CBT has been shown to minimize PTSD signs and symptoms in several scientific tests using clinician-administered and self-report steps of PTSD. These outcomes are moderated primarily by modifications in maladaptive cognitive distortions, with some researches reporting physiological, functional neuroimaging, and electroencephalographic changes associating with reaction to CBT.

TF-CBT uses psychoeducation and imaginal direct exposure to instruct customers exactly how to far better control feelings and cope with their traumas. This therapy has likewise been revealed to improve PTSD symptoms in youngsters and teens.

E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R).
EMDR is an evidence-based therapy that works by assisting individuals procedure trauma using flexible information processing. It can be used by itself or with other therapies. It has actually been revealed to be effective in dealing with PTSD. EMDR is extensively utilized all over the world.

It begins with history-taking and a collective therapy strategy. During this phase, you will certainly discuss the factor you are looking for therapy and identify traumatic memories you intend to focus on. The specialist will certainly likewise teach you strategies to handle any difficult or upsetting feelings that might emerge throughout a session.

Throughout the recycling phase, you will certainly remember a traumatic memory while taking notice of a back-and-forth activity or audio (like your provider's hand moving across your face) up until the negative photos, thoughts, and sensations connected with it start to reduce.

Present-centered treatment.
Present-centered therapy (PCT) is a non-trauma focused psychotherapy that aims to enhance individuals' partnerships, infuse hope and positive outlook, and promote problem-solving. While PCT lacks exposure and cognitive restructuring techniques of trauma-focused therapies, it has been shown to be as efficient in minimizing PTSD signs as trauma-focused CBTs.

In a collection of eleven researches, PCT was contrasted to a delay list or minimal contact control condition and to TF-CBT. PCT was superior to the WL/MA conditions in decreasing self-reported PTSD symptoms at post-treatment, and it was associated with decreased treatment dropout rates. However, the effect dimension was not large sufficient to be medically purposeful.

Dual medical diagnosis therapy.
Signs of co-occurring PTSD and substance make use of condition (SUD) are typically linked and both have to be attended to in healing. Individuals that experience PTSD can be more probable to turn to alcohol or medications to self-medicate and temporarily alleviate invasive thoughts, flashbacks and adverse mood swings.

PTSD symptoms consist of persistent and involuntary traumatic memories or desires, vivid and dissociative responses that feel like reliving the occasion, preventing areas, individuals, conversations, or things connected with the trauma, feelings of hypervigilance and being always on guard or conveniently stunned, and feelings of psychological pins and needles.

Twin diagnosis therapy includes therapy and discovering healthier coping devices. It may additionally involve pharmacotherapy, such as antidepressants or state of mind stabilizers.
